Psycho Clown Barf Jelly Bean set of beat-to-snot orphans that I rewrapped consists of:
* early 60’s Slingerland 14x20 bass drum early 60’s 16x16 floor tom
* mid 60’s 9x13 Ludwig tom and bongos
* New self-built 3x13 snare drum from parts purchased online
The maple kit was made up from drums purchased off ebay, so from all over the USA and was the project that got me started working on drums and also got me going on VDF.
The Slingerlands I found the snare, 13, 16 from Peoria Il. The bass drum came from Billnvick and the 18" floor tom came as a gift from FFR/Glenn.

George Way jellybean kit made up of orphans!
[IMG]http://i185.photobucket.com/albums/x246/dolfan54/George%20Way/GWSun.jpg[/IMG]
1959 George Way BDP 22/12/16 w/ 5.5x14
1959 George Way Green Sparkle 22/12/16 w/5.5x14
1961 George Way Blue Sparkle 20/12/15
1961 George Way Jelly Bean 20/12/14 w/4.5x14
1960’s Camco Oaklawn Champagne 20/12/14/16w/5x14
1971-73 Camco Chanute Walnut 24/14/18 w/5x14 COB
Slingerland Radio King 28 x 14 kick, Leedy and Ludwig 16 x 12 tenor as a rack, Rogers 20 x 14 kick used as floor tom with Leedy t rods and claws, etc., 7" Slingerland Radio King snare. I also use a 12" Rogers tower rack tom with it sometimes.

This really isn't an orphan kit, I just stuck white marine pearl drums from four of my kits to make this awesome kit, consisting of a 1950's gretsch 3 ply 14x20" bass drum, 9x13" Leedy tom 1942, 16x16" 1940 Ludwig Ludwig floor tom and a 1952 5 1/2x14" Slingerland buddy Rich Radio King snare drum
